2012 Hanna Estate Grown Russian River Valley Sauvignon Blanc

13.2% alc., pH 3.20, 26,000 cases, $19. 63% of the blend came from the estate Slusser Ranch Vineyard. Average harvest Brix 22.3ยบ. Fermented and aged in stainless steel on the lees. · Straw yellow color with a slight tinge of green and clear in the glass. Aromas of limes, yellow grapefruit and cut grass. The grassy theme carries over on the palate in a New Zealand style with added flavors of lime zest, green apple, and a hint of green pepper. The hi-tone acidity leaves a refreshing impression on the crisp finish. Good. Reviewed June 4, 2013
